Drink it now or cellar for up to 10 years. It is recommended to decant it for half an hour. Volarević is a family-run winery located in Croatia. It originally began as a farm with a nursery (the largest in the country). In 2005, the family decided to plant new vineyards and dedicate themselves to producing high-quality local wines. The Plavac Mali grapes come from a young, organically farmed vineyard located in Komarna, with soils containing 50% limestone. The partial slope and proximity to the sea with its currents ensure warmth and optimal exposure during the day for perfect ripening, while cool nighttime temperatures favor the development of a well-balanced acidity. After manual harvesting at night (to preserve the aromatic character) and vinification, the wine ages for 1.5 to 2 years in a mix of new and used barrels. This aging is followed by a period of stabilization in stainless steel and a further year in the bottle. The resulting wine has a bright, intense color with ruby ​​red hues. Its aromatic profile is expressive and fruity, with notes of black cherry and wild berries, followed by vanilla and tobacco hints. On the palate, it is full-bodied, concentrated, and elegant, with a delicate, well-integrated acidity and firm yet smooth tannins. The finish is long and fruity. Try it with stuffed lamb leg or grilled meat.
